Police Respond To Lemon Avenue Shooting

Police continue to investigate a Lemon Avenue shooting Thursday night that damaged a vehicle.

At 6:35 p.m., Sebring Police officers patrolling along Grapefruit Street reported hearing four gunshots coming from the area of Martin Luther King Boulevard and Lemon Street, according to the incident report.

The officers spoke with someone who said they saw a black SUV speed away from the area toward School Street. Police eventually saw the vehicle heading westbound when they drove to E.O. Douglas and School Street. The SUV stopped just past the patrol car and the driver got out and said someone shot at him.

The man told police he stopped his vehicle just east of the Montego Club and was talking to a friend when he saw several other men running in different directions. Several gun shots were heard and the man thought one of the bullets could have hit his SUV, the report stated.

While talking to the man, one of the officers saw a bullet hole in the driver's side door. Police went back to where the shooting took place. Six shell casings were found lying on Lemon Avenue near the Montego Club.

As police canvassed the area, a person who wished to remain anonymous said the shooter had gotten out of a white car with "fancy rims and dark-tinted windows," the report stated. The vehicle was later found in Avon Park.

The owner of the car told police he had lent it to a friend earlier in the day and knew that it had been involved in the shooting. The owner gave permission to search it and no evidence related to the crime was found.

SPD Officer Ryan Magnuson took the report.
